How much do assistant customer data entry j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for assistant customer data entry in Broadview, IL is $18.79,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.87 and $21.11 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an assistant customer data entry do?

An Assistant Customer Data Entry is responsible for accurately inputting and updating customer information into company databases or systems. They ensure that all customer records are complete, correct, and up to date, which helps other departments access reliable data. This role may also involve verifying data, resolving discrepancies, and maintaining confidentiality of sensitive customer information. Attention to detail and proficiency with data entry software are important skills for this position.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an assistant customer data entry,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Assistant Customer Data Entry, you need strong attention to detail, accurate typing skills, and basic computer literacy, often supported by a high school diploma. Familiarity with data entry software, spreadsheets like Microsoft Excel, and customer relationship management (CRM) systems is typically required. Strong organizational skills, time management, and clear communication help you excel in managing large volumes of information and collaborating with team members. These skills are crucial for ensuring data accuracy, efficient workflow, and reliable customer records within an organization.

What are the typical challenges faced by an assistant customer data entry professional, and how can they be managed?

As an Assistant Customer Data Entry professional, you may encounter challenges such as handling large volumes of data with tight deadlines and maintaining accuracy under pressure. It’s common to work in fast-paced environments where attention to detail is crucial to prevent errors. Effective time management, regular quality checks, and clear communication with team members can help manage these challenges. Most organizations provide training and support to ensure you become proficient with their data entry systems and workflows.
